$GPMSG
The response message format depends upon the RTCM message type enabled: type 1
is enabled by default; types 3, 6, 9, and 16 must be enabled by the $PASHS,RTC,TYP
command.
The format for RTCM message types 1 and 9 is:
$GPMSG,rr,ssss,zzzz.z,s,h,ccc,hhmmss:ss,e,vv,spppp.pp,sr.rrr,iii*cc
where the fields are as defined in Table 4.57.
Message types 1 and 9 are identical except for the fact that message type 1 has correction information
(fields 9, 10, 11, 12, 13) for all satellites, and each message type 9 has correction information for up to
3 satellites per transmission.
Example 1:
$GPMSG,01,0000,2220.0,1,0,127,003702:00,2,12, 0081.30,
+0.026,235,2,13,+0022.86,+0.006,106,2,26,-0053.42,
-0.070,155,2,02,+0003.56,+0.040,120,2,27,+0047.42,-0.005,145*7A
Table 4.57: Structure for RTCM Message Types 1 and 9
Field Description
rr
2 rr = RTCM type, 01 or 09
ssss
station identifier, 0000 to 1023
zzzz.z
Z count in seconds and tenths, 0000.0 to 3600.0
s
sequence number, 0 to 7
h Station health, 0 to 7
ccc total number of characters after the time item, 000 to 999
hhmmss:ss current UTC time of position computation in hours, minutes and seconds
e user differential range error (UDRE)
vv satellite PRN number
spppp.pp pseudo-range correction (PRC) in meters
sr.rrr range rate correction (RRC) in meters/sec
iii issue of data (IODE
*cc checksum in hexadecima
